Overview Claridin Tablet
Allergicea tablets, classified as an antihistamine, effectively manage various allergic reactions. This medication provides relief from itching, swelling, and skin rashes. For optimal absorption, Allergicea should be ingested on an empty stomach. Dosage is individualized based on the specific allergic condition. Always adhere to your physician's prescribed dosage and regimen; this may involve daily use for symptom prevention or as-needed treatment. Premature discontinuation may lead to symptom recurrence. Generally well-tolerated, Allergicea exhibits a significantly lower incidence of drowsiness compared to similar medications. However, potential dizziness necessitates caution when operating machinery or engaging in activities requiring alertness. Persistent dizziness should prompt medical consultation. Other potential side effects include headache, tiredness, dry mouth, and increased hunger. Individuals with liver, kidney, or heart conditions, as well as pregnant or breastfeeding women, must consult their doctor before use. Alcohol consumption should be avoided due to the risk of increased drowsiness.

How Claridin Tablet works:
Aller-Ease tablets, an antihistamine, alleviate allergy symptoms like skin rashes, itching, and swelling. This effect is achieved by inhibiting the body's response to histamine, a key inflammatory mediator.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Concomitant use of Claridin tablets and alcohol may induce significant somnolence.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Use of Claridin Tablet is contraindicated during pregnancy due to established risks to fetal development. In exceptional, life-threatening circumstances, a physician might prescribe it if the potential benefits outweigh the known hazards. Physician consultation is advised.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Use of Claridin Tablet while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Available human data indicates potential transfer to bre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king Claridin Tablets might reduce attentiveness, impair vision, or induce drowsiness and d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Claridin Tablets, as d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is recommended.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with hepatic impairment should use Claridin tablets judiciously; d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
